Product Features
  • meticulously hand-woven with high-quality synthetic rattan material, the rattan is not easy to fade and durable.
  • Is larger than the general rattan chair.Maximum load 250lbs/113kg. The comfy oversized rocking chair is suitable for all kinds of people and perfect for decorating your front porch, patio, living room, etc.
  • The rattan rocking chair has a strong and durable steel frame, the main chair frames are powder-coated to combat water, UV rays, and rust. Ideal patio rocking chair for your house. It can be used for many seasons.
  • This patio rocking chair has spacious space, ergonomic curved design
